Ireland has committed to implementing green public procurement (GPP), a process whereby public authorities procure goods, services or works with a reduced environmental impact. From January 2025, all tenders for goods and services over €50,000 (and €200,000 for works) must include sustainable and environment technical specifications and selection and award criteria. Companies need to be aware of the new GPP rules in order to win contracts in the public sector.
